We apologize for the issue you are facing with Polylang and Rank Math. It seems that you are experiencing compatibility problems, which can affect redirections, sitemaps, and canonical URLs.
To resolve these issues, you can manually add compatibility code to your website. Here’s a brief guide on how to do this:
1. Create a Compatibility File
-
Create a new file named rank-math-ppl.php
in your theme’s folder. You can do this using either FTP or cPanel File Manager.
- Using cPanel: Navigate to your theme folder (
/wp-content/themes/theme-name/
) and create the file.
- Using FTP: Navigate to the same folder and create the file there.


2. Edit the File
-
After creating the file, navigate to Appearance → Theme File Editor (for Classic Theme) or Tools → Theme File Editor (for Block Theme) in your WordPress admin area to edit the file.

3. Add Compatibility Code
-
Copy and paste the necessary compatibility code into the rank-math-ppl.php
file. You can find the specific code in our Polylang Compatibility article.

After following these steps, check if the issues persist.
